So I only just found this little guy last night and was wondering if anyone knows if it's a hitchhiker snail, if so is it good or bad or is it a baby Trochus snail?

 

I've got two Trochus snails in my tank that I have had for 8 weeks now and they have been spawning a few times, atleast thats what I think they were doing since they had some white cloudy substance coming from them. But from what I've been reading it's usually a few months after spawning that you might get babies that's why I'm not sure since I only had them a couple months.

 

Any help would be awesome, Thanks.

Agreed, Trochidae family, could be Trochus or Tectus. He looks like Tectus conus, but with reverse color patterns, I bet he is a Tectus sp. Not as good with Pacific Ocean snails. When conchology.be is back up, (under going maintenance and down as I type this), I bet the have it. Just search "Trochidae" and it should have both of those likely families as well as some other closely related ones. Either way, an herbivore and a good guy.
